Everything in the library was written by an ember resident and though things are arranged alphabetically, a book on moths, for instance, could either be under m, b for bugs, or f for flying things. The pipeworks is a risky place, due to the rivers fast current and the fact that the stairs down to the pipeworks possess no safety features for the descent.
